**Ticket PAV-412: staging API pagination broken**

Heads up — cursors on the public Plover API are coming back malformed in staging, so page two of any listing 500s. Turns out the staging env file is missing half its config after last night's rebuild. Pagination cursors are signed, so the box won't serve them until you restore the signing secret on the next line.

vault entry, fadup-tagag: RELAY_SECRET8=2fd92179

# Flaglight Rollouts — Approvals

Quick version for on-call: any rollout touching more than 5% of traffic needs an approval in Flaglight before the ramp continues. Kill switches don't need approval — just flip them and note it in the incident channel. Scheduled ramps pause automatically if error budget burns hot. If you're stuck at 2 a.m. with a pending approval, there's one person authorized to override, and that's the approver below.

account owner for tagep-bafof: Norael Gilax Juleth

## Configuration

The Crashloom pipeline ingests crash reports from the Fernwick mobile apps, symbolicates them, and forwards grouped issues to triage. Before the worker can decrypt incoming payloads, it needs the ingest credential issued by the Crashloom admin console. Set the standard queue and region variables first, then add the decryption secret on the following line of your .env.

sealed setting: VAULT_KEY8=1a4f6a38

Subject: Hollis & Vance Term Sheet — Summary

Executive team and branch managers,

We received the revised term sheet from Hollis & Vance covering the Quillon distribution partnership. Key changes: a three-year exclusivity window and revised volume minimums. Legal is reviewing indemnity language. Please hold all partner conversations until the note below is read.

board note of bahip-yajef: The finance team signed off on a budget of $110.1 million for Project Fenwyn.

### Date localization glitches

When users report dates rendering in the wrong format, check whether the Fennelworth locale service picked up the latest pattern bundle. A stale bundle usually means the refresh job silently failed overnight. Kick the refresh manually and watch the logs. Then confirm the service restarted with the settings shown below.

settings of bafof-tagep:
[frador]
port = 9300
region = west-1
host = frador.norvacorp.corp
timeout_ms = 3000
retries = 5